I’m about to put my underdrive pulley and realized I I lost the washer that goes to the big bolt. can I buy a grade 8 washer. What size washer and does any one know the thickness?

The washer is quite hefty, ID is 16.3mm, OD is 43mm, thickness of 8 mm.

You can double up thickness using two if needed to hit the thickness if both are grade 8..........The OEM is generally not as hard, the thickness makes up for it.
